JeffreyRosenkrantz
Home
Kulkulkan
March 27, 2021
Chichen Itza, Yucatan, Mexico
photos, learnhistory

Kulkulkan:

Kulkulkan is a feathered serpent, one of the most important deities in the former Mayan empire.

Likes

0
2

Comments